Transaction 72bb0393fe748d0340e3111ef506842a23eead689d650eea51dc292794691564
2 Input
3 Outputs
- 72bb0393fe748d0340e3111ef506842a23eead689d650eea51dc292794691564:0
- 72bb0393fe748d0340e3111ef506842a23eead689d650eea51dc292794691564:1
- 72bb0393fe748d0340e3111ef506842a23eead689d650eea51dc292794691564:2
value 813442
address 1Ga4V3dBuybrCNtrFpdFn5tgMw5XShYv3y
value 0
address
value 546
address 1QGi3b5hncuHDSbQCDhVAuTeN1i11sKvPj